Overview of different types of superior transmission parts and their applications
Superior transmission parts play a vital role in mechanical systems. They are responsible for transmitting power from the power source to the actuator to drive the mechanical equipment to operate.
According to different work requirements and application scenarios, transmission components can be divided into many types, each with specific characteristics and scope of application.
This article will introduce seven common types of superior transmission parts, including gear transmission, belt transmission, chain transmission, hydraulic transmission, worm gear transmission, universal joint transmission and coupling transmission, and discuss their applications.
1. Gear transmission
(1) Main features:
Gear transmission transmits power through the meshing of gears. It has the advantages of high efficiency, compact structure, strong load-bearing capacity and precise transmission ratio. It is suitable for high-torque and high-precision mechanical systems.
(2) Common types:
1) Spur gear:
Suitable for parallel shaft transmission, simple structure and low manufacturing cost, but with high operating noise, suitable for low-speed and light-load applications.
2) Helical gear:
The tooth surface is spiral, the transmission is smooth and the noise is low, suitable for high-speed and heavy-load equipment.
3) Bevel gear:
Used for cross-axis transmission, it can change the direction of power transmission and is widely used in automobile differentials.
(3) Typical applications:
Gear transmission is widely used in automobile gearboxes, machine tool spindles, industrial robots and precision mechanisms of watches. For example, automobile gearboxes use gear sets to achieve speed control of different gears.
(4) Processing scheme:
Gear processing usually uses CNC gear hobbing machines or gear grinding machines for precision processing to ensure tooth shape accuracy. At the same time, high-strength alloy steel materials are used and heat treated to improve wear resistance and service life.
2. Belt drive
(1) Main features:
Belt drive relies on the friction between the belt and the pulley to transmit power. It has the advantages of buffering vibration, low noise, simple structure and easy maintenance, but the transmission ratio accuracy is low.
(2) Common types:
1) Flat belt:
Simple structure, suitable for low speed and light load occasions, but the transmission efficiency is relatively low.
2) V-belt:
The cross-section is trapezoidal, the friction is large, and it is suitable for small and medium power transmission, such as automobile engine transmission system. 3) Timing belt:
It relies on tooth meshing to transmit power, with precise transmission ratio, and is suitable for machinery with high precision requirements, such as CNC machine tools and printers.
(3) Typical applications:
Belt drive is widely used in fans, washing machines, conveyor belt systems and automobile engine accessory transmission, such as crankshaft driving water pumps and generators.
(4) Processing scheme:
Pulley processing is generally carried out by CNC lathe for precision processing, and the surface wear resistance is improved by sandblasting or oxidation treatment. At the same time, the belt is usually made of rubber or polyurethane materials to improve durability.
3. Chain drive
(1) Main features:
Chain drive transmits power through the meshing of chain and sprocket. It has the advantages of precise transmission ratio, strong load-bearing capacity and adaptability to harsh environments, but it is noisy and requires regular lubrication.
(2) Common types:
1) Roller chain:
The most common type of chain, such as bicycle and motorcycle transmission systems.
2) Silent chain:
The structure is optimized to reduce noise, and is suitable for power transmission with high precision requirements, such as automobile engine timing chain systems.
(3) Typical applications:
Chain drives are widely used in bicycles, motorcycles, cranes, conveying equipment, etc. For example, the pedals of a bicycle drive the rear wheel through a chain.
(4) Processing scheme:
Sprockets are usually processed by CNC milling machines and then quenched to improve wear resistance. Chain manufacturing requires precision stamping technology and surface anti-rust treatment.
4. Hydraulic transmission
(1) Main features:
Hydraulic transmission transmits power through liquid pressure and has the advantages of stepless speed regulation, strong load-bearing capacity and fast response, but the system is complex and the cost is high.
(2) Key components:
1) Hydraulic pump:
Converts mechanical energy into hydraulic energy. Common types include gear pumps, vane pumps and plunger pumps.
2) Hydraulic motor:
Converts hydraulic energy into mechanical energy to drive mechanical movement.
(3) Typical applications:
Hydraulic transmission is commonly found in engineering machinery (such as excavators and bulldozers), aerospace equipment and ship steering systems. For example, the hydraulic cylinder of an excavator controls the lifting and lowering of the bucket.
(4) Processing scheme:
Hydraulic components are usually manufactured using precision turning and grinding processes. Key components such as pistons and valve blocks require high-precision processing and surface chrome plating to improve wear resistance.
5. Worm gear transmission
(1) Main features:
Worm gear transmission relies on the meshing of the worm and the worm wheel to transmit power. It has the advantages of large transmission ratio, compact structure, strong self-locking ability, etc., but the transmission efficiency is relatively low.
(2) Typical applications:
It is widely used in elevators, steering systems, winches, etc. For example, the drive system of an elevator uses worm gear transmission to achieve smooth lifting.
(3) Processing scheme:
The processing of worm gears and worms adopts CNC gear hobbing and grinding processes. The worm wheel is usually made of bronze material, and the worm is made of high-strength alloy steel, and the surface is hardened.
6. Universal joint transmission
(1) Main features:
Universal joint transmission can adapt to changes in axis angles, has good flexibility and adaptability, and is suitable for complex spatial layouts, but the transmission efficiency is relatively low.
(2) Common types:
1) Cross-axis universal joint:
Simple structure and wide application.
2) Ball cage universal joint:
The transmission is smoother and is mostly used for drive shafts of high-performance vehicles.
(3) Typical applications:
Universal joint transmission is widely used in automotive drive shafts, machine tools, robots, etc. For example, the automotive drive shaft connects the gearbox and the drive wheel through a universal joint.
(4) Processing scheme:
Universal joint components are usually processed by CNC turning and milling, and heat treated to ensure high strength and wear resistance.
7. Coupling transmission
(1) Main features:
The coupling is used to connect two shafts and transmit torque, can compensate for axial deviation, and reduce vibration shock.
(2) Common types:
1) Rigid coupling:
Suitable for high-precision transmission, but cannot compensate for axial deviation.
2) Elastic coupling:
It can buffer vibration and is widely used in the connection between motors and mechanical equipment.
(3) Typical applications:
Couplings are widely used in the connection between motors and equipment such as water pumps, fans, compressors, etc. For example, industrial motors drive water pumps through couplings.
(4) Processing solutions:
Couplings are generally processed by CNC turning and milling processes, and surface anti-corrosion treatment is performed to improve durability and stability.
8. Summary
Tuperior transmission parts are an indispensable part of mechanical systems. Different types of transmission methods have different characteristics and application scenarios.
Gear transmission is suitable for high-precision and high-torque equipment, belt transmission is more suitable for long-distance transmission, chain transmission has a strong load-bearing capacity, hydraulic transmission provides fast response and stepless speed regulation, worm gear transmission has self-locking characteristics, universal joint transmission is suitable for complex shaft system structures, and coupling transmission is mainly used for shaft system connection. Selecting the appropriate transmission method according to actual application requirements can effectively improve the operating efficiency and stability of mechanical equipment.
